There are six specific categories of OSHA violations, each of which carries either a recommended or a mandatory penalty. These violations include: <span>
<em>
-De Minimis Violations</em>
<em>-Other-than-Serious Violations.</em>
<em>-Serious Violations</em>
<em>-Willful Violations</em>
<em>-Repeated Violation</em>
<span>
<em>-Failure to Abate Prior Violation</em>

Answer:
Change is net working capital is -$18,500(use of cash)
Explanation:
Due to the expansion inventory would increase by $4,500 ($9,500-$5,000)
Accounts receivable would also increase by $4,000 over its previous amount.
Accounts payable would reduce by $10,000 as compared to previous balance of accounts payable
The change in net working capital=$4,500+$4,000+$10,000=$18,500
This is a use of cash not a source of cash inflow
